Transaction 84f76ca710c81b412bf55ea73435f78465610be30990e5bf6317e8d6b520de61
1 Input
1 Output
-
84f76ca710c81b412bf55ea73435f78465610be30990e5bf6317e8d6b520de61:0
- value
- 590644
- script pubkey
- OP_0 OP_PUSHBYTES_20 c82e271b9e2ffcd7e4f2ab7b9f14cc97a61b617d
- address
- bc1qeqhzwxu79l7d0e8j4dae79xvj7npkctac4hqpw